Rabies Clinics
Your dog or cat should have a rabies shot between 3 and 6 mo of age. That shot is good for 9-12 months.
If you get a booster between 9 and 12 months from the first shot the second shot will be good for three
years. If you let the first shot expire(go beyond the twelve months) then you will only be able to get
another one year shot. It takes two within 9-12 months to get the three year protection.
